Whangateau Reserve is a hidden gem located just over an hour north of central Auckland, New Zealand.

It is a tranquil and peaceful place, perfect for those looking for a relaxing getaway. The reserve is situated close to Matakana and Goat Island Marine Reserve, making it an ideal location for exploring the surrounding area.

Whangateau Reserve is home to Whangateau Holiday Park, which offers a range of accommodation options, including camping sites, cabins, and self-contained units. The park is well-maintained and has excellent facilities, including a communal kitchen, BBQ area, and laundry facilities. Guests can also enjoy the park's playground, games room, and swimming pool. The reserve is also home to Whangateau Hall, which is a popular venue for weddings, conferences, and other events. The hall is a beautiful and historic building that has been restored to its former glory. It has a large main hall, a stage, and a commercial kitchen, making it an ideal venue for a range of events.

Whangateau Reserve is located close to Goat Island Marine Reserve, which is a must-visit for anyone interested in marine life. The reserve is home to a diverse range of marine species, including fish, dolphins, and whales. Visitors can explore the reserve by snorkeling, diving, or taking a glass-bottom boat tour. The reserve is also close to Matakana, which is a popular tourist destination. Matakana is known for its farmers' market, which is held every Saturday and offers a range of fresh produce, artisanal products, and crafts. Visitors can also explore the town's art galleries, boutique shops, and restaurants.
